Installation
With a cat flap bifold doors flap, your pet can come in and leave the house at will, without needing to open the door. There are many different types of pet flaps to choose from, from microchip-reading and bite-proof doors to fully insulated cat flap insulation flaps. They come with a range of different frames and materials, from plastic or PVC to aluminum and stainless steel. The frame you choose will impact the price. Plastic and PVC frames are less expensive, but are less durable, while stainless steel or aluminum frames are more expensive, but last longer.
It is also important to consider the kind of access you'd like to give when choosing the frame for a cat flap. If you wish to limit access to your pets, you should opt for a pet flap that is locked. These utilize your pet's infrared microchip to allow them access. They are more expensive than standard pet doors however, they're worth the extra expense to ensure your pet's safety.
Next, you need to choose which kind of door or wall you would like the flap to be installed in. The most popular installation locations are in doors, however they can also be put into walls and windows. It is best to employ a professional tradesperson for the work. They'll have the tools and expertise to ensure that the flap for your pet is properly installed.
Many homeowners will attempt to fit an animal flap on their own, but this can be risky and cause expensive repairs later. It's also likely that they'll damage the surface of the door or replacement upvc door panels with cat flap panel they're trying to install the flap into. It's usually cheaper to employ a professional tradesperson to do the job to avoid these issues.
It is important to be aware that your pet might require a while to get familiar with the flap. It may take days, weeks or even months for your pet to get comfortable with it. In the meantime you can assist them to adjust by encouraging them to walk through the flap with their favorite snack or by desensitizing them gradually.

Insurance
Based on the type of cat flap you select the price of installation will vary. PVC or plastic cat flaps are less expensive, whereas microchip cat flaps and advanced options can be expensive. A professional can advise you on which pet flap is the best for your budget and needs.
The price will also depend on the type of door or wall you want the cat flap fitted into. Most often, professionals can install them into most doors that are made of composite, uPVC and wooden doors. They may have to install an external frame to make the installation appear neater.
It is important to know the height and width of your pet before installing the flap. This will ensure that the flap is sized correctly. This will help avoid accidents like your pet jumping through a doorway and injuring itself.
The flap should be large enough to allow your pet to easily slide through it. If the flap is too small the pet will have a difficult time to use it and may end up stuck inside the house.
Take into consideration the material of the flap and decide if you would like it to be framed or not. Typically, frames are more expensive than unframed ones, osteonic.com however they are more durable. Additionally frames are more secure than unframed ones as they are less prone to being ripped off or stolen.
It is also important to consider any accessories you might need. This could include the collar tag reader as well as a security bolt, and a pet door lock. The most expensive cat flaps have microchips, however they are also the most secure. They can be programmed to ensure that only your pets recognize them.
A professional installer is required to put in the cat flap correctly. A poor installation could cause injuries and damage. The peace of mind that comes with a professional installation usually worth the cost.
